June 29-

 When: Thursday, July 1, 2010 6:00 pm.

Where: Bicentennial Park corner of Sunnyside and Sierra in Clovis. The picnic area is just behind the Bicentennial parking lot on 100 N. Sunnyside Ave.
 
A map to the park can be seen here:
 
http://www.recreationparks.net/CA/fresno/sierra-bicentennial-park-clovis
 
Sponsored by the Clovis Democratic Club  

Hot dogs, Buns and Drinks, - soda, as well as picnic supplies (plates, plastic ware, cups, napkins, etc.) provided by the club - Please bring a covered dish or dessert to share.

The evening will begin with the Pledge of Allegiance - led by our Mayor Harry Armstrong 

The Uncle Ephus Band will provide patriotic music - also singing led by Helen Wilson

We will have several local politicians - so come and hear what is happening in the world of politics to make our community, county and state a better place  to live.  Larry Johnson, Michael Esswein, Representatives from the California Central Committee, the Democrats in Action office, and probably a visit from Uncle Sam.  There will be a few others so come and enjoy the evening for the kick off for the July 4th weekend.
 
There will be drawings for some great prizes (Be sure to bring along a couple of dollars to buy raffle tickets). This is a "DON'T MISS IT" event!
